About Bank OZK

Bank OZK operates as a full-service Arkansas state-chartered bank that provides retail and commercial banking services. The $5.68B market capitalization puts OZK squarely in mid-cap range for its industry. The company provides deposit services, including non-interest-bearing checking, interest bearing transaction, business sweep, savings, money market, individual retirement, and other accounts, as well as time and reciprocal deposits.

Analysis

The balance sheet looks solid with $1.70B in cash comfortably exceeding the $1.02B debt load. A net cash position generally provides financial flexibility during uncertain economic periods. Return on equity stands at 11.8%, which is decent for the sector. ROE measures how effectively a company uses shareholder capital to generate profits. ROA of 1.8% is on the lower side, which is common in asset-heavy industries. Revenue has grown from $1.26B (2022) to $1.73B (2025), reflecting a 37% increase over the period.
